What is a catch basin? A catch basin or storm drain is a drain that collects rainwater from our homes and streets to transport it to local waterways through a system of underground piping, and drainage systems. Storm drains are also commonly found in parking lots and serve the same purpose. Residential, commercial and multiple family buildings collect grease from the kitchen stacks and laundry water of the structure. In addition, in many cases down spouts may be attached to your catch basin. Catch basins need to be maintained and cleaned periodically by removal of the build up of grease.
